2023: Emir of Fika tours rural communities, preaches peace


The Emir of Fika and Chairman Yobe State Council of Traditional Rulers, Dr Muhammadu Ibn Abali Muhammadu Idrissa, has appealed to voters to shun political violence and hate speech during the forthcoming elections.


The traditional ruler made the plea during tour to communities under his domain in Fika local government area of the state.


He said no society will develop in chaos, adding, “We appeal to you to be more matured and calm during the elections. Never allow yourselves be used by someone to achieve selfish interests. We cannot move forward with violence. Shun all forms of chaos, embrace peace, come out and vote peacefully.”


The emir was accompanied by top traditional title holders, Fika Emirate Council members among other stakeholders. Places visited include Gashuwa community, Dogon Kuka, Garin Ari, Turmi, Zangaya, Maluri among other places.


During tour to Maluri district, Maluri Youth Development Association (MYDA) chairman, Isa Mailafiya, urged the emir to intervene in reducing the problems of youth unemployment, herders’ invasion of farmlands from Ngelshengele neighboring community and ensure the construction of bridges and erosion control.
